The Section 3-A cross-country meet was scheduled for 4:00, October 25, at the Adrian Country Club. But Mother Nature had other plans for the day. With snow covering the course, temperatures in the mid-thirties, and northwest winds gusting to thirty miles per hour, the section 3-A executive committee decided it was best to postpone the meet for one day.
On Friday, October 26, the teams all started arriving in Adrian at about 2:15 for the meet. This year there was a different method for advancing to the state meet. Once the top two teams were determined, the top eight runners who were not members of one of those two teams also advanced to the state meet. Any runner, whether they are advancing as an individual, or as a top two-team member, can win the individual state title. Also, if it should happen that five members from one team make it to the state meet in that group of eight, they are not considered a team, so they are not competing for the team title. |
